Leather Low-Profile Bucket Seat-2008 FLHX any experience? Part number: 52095-08

I am looking for a seat with the same ride height and position as my stock SG seat, but in leather. I will accept 1/2 down and back, but no further. The seat cannot move me forward as it makes the riding position too cramped. I have tried a stock Road Glide seat and a Brawler solo. Does anyone own the leather low profile seat and if so, what are your likes and dislikes?

The Brawler seat is awesome looking! It rides a little on the stiff side. I am 6' with a 32" inseam and it moved me a little too far back for my liking. I am sure if I would have installed some handlebars with a different pull back I could have lived with it, but it was easier (cheaper) to shop around for another seat.
